Output 96d3eeaf936501483892f05f335cdd4ec4b0920e25b233ab93976df2cc65cc19:3

value
431622430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 980a55ece898a7badf8f39a20aca8ae1519544b9 OP_EQUAL
address
MMm5Kip3j9Ro1GZMS7sYpZ2ogVkgtd9qMn
transaction
96d3eeaf936501483892f05f335cdd4ec4b0920e25b233ab93976df2cc65cc19
spent
true